📋

Hechos Clave

  • nilch es un motor de búsqueda de código abierto y sin fines de lucro que busca sobrevivir gracias a donaciones.
  • La plataforma elimina la IA de los resultados de búsqueda y soporta todos los comandos de DuckDuckGo.
  • Actualmente utiliza la API de búsqueda de Brave para su índice, pero planea construir un índice de código abierto propio en el futuro.
  • El desarrollador implementó numerosas solicitudes de funciones tras recibir comentarios positivos en Reddit.

Resumen Rápido

Se ha presentado un nuevo motor de búsqueda de código abierto llamado nilch como una alternativa sin fines de lucro a las plataformas comerciales. El desarrollador creó la herramienta para abordar la comercialización de la búsqueda, apuntando específicamente a la prevalencia de anuncios y modelos de pago en los motores existentes. Al operar como una entidad no comercial, nilch busca depender de donaciones para mantener sus operaciones en lugar de monetizar los datos de los usuarios o los resultados de búsqueda.

La plataforma se distingue al eliminar el contenido generado por IA de los resultados de búsqueda y garantizar la privacidad total de los usuarios. Además, soporta todos los comandos de DuckDuckGo, permitiendo a los usuarios realizar búsquedas en otros sitios directamente. Actualmente, el motor utiliza la API de búsqueda de Brave para su índice, con planes de desarrollar un índice de código abierto propio en el futuro. El desarrollador está solicitando activamente la retroalimentación de los usuarios para refinar la plataforma.

La Filosofía Detrás de Nilch 🧠

El creador de nilch identificó un vacío en el panorama actual de búsqueda, señalando que incluso los motores de búsqueda alternativos a menudo son administrados por empresas con el objetivo principal de generar ingresos. Este enfoque comercial da como resultado llenos de anuncios o requiere que los usuarios paguen por acceso premium. El desarrollador argumenta que la funcionalidad de búsqueda es la columna vertebral de internet y debería permanecer accesible y no comercial. En consecuencia, nilch fue diseñado para operar de manera sin fines de lucro, buscando explícitamente sobrevivir gracias a donaciones en lugar de respaldo corporativo o ingresos por publicidad.

Más allá del modelo financiero, el proyecto aborda preocupaciones sobre la experiencia del usuario respecto a la integración de la inteligencia artificial. El desarrollador expresó su frustración personal con la aparición de la IA en los resultados de búsqueda y la eliminó por completo de nilch. La plataforma también prioriza la privacidad del usuario, uniéndose a otros motores de búsqueda alternativos en ofrecer una experiencia de búsqueda totalmente privada. Estos principios fundamentales —operación no comercial, resultados sin IA y privacidad— forman la base del proyecto nilch.

Arquitectura Técnica y Características ⚙️

Actualmente, nilch funciona como una interfaz frontal que depende de infraestructura externa para sus capacidades de búsqueda. Aún no posee su propio índice de la web. En su lugar, utiliza la API de búsqueda de Brave para recuperar y mostrar resultados de búsqueda. Este enfoque permite que el proyecto funcione inmediatamente mientras el desarrollador se enfoca en la interfaz de usuario y el conjunto de funciones. La integración de los comandos de DuckDuckGo es una característica importante, permitiendo a los usuarios consultar sitios web específicos (por ejemplo, Wikipedia, YouTube) directamente desde la barra de búsqueda usando atajos.

El proyecto es totalmente de código abierto, con el código disponible en GitHub. El desarrollador ha delineado una hoja de ruta para el futuro, que incluye una migración técnica importante. Una vez en una posición financiera estable, el objetivo es construir un índice completamente nuevo desde cero. Este índice futuro sería de código abierto, acompañado de un algoritmo de clasificación y búsqueda de código abierto, eliminando la dependencia de APIs de terceros.

Retroalimentación de la Comunidad y Desarrollo 📢

El desarrollo de nilch ha sido fuertemente influenciado por la entrada de la comunidad. El creador publicó sobre el proyecto en Reddit, donde recibió lo que se describió como una "cantidad increíble de retroalimentación". Este compromiso no fue meramente pasivo; el desarrollador implementó una serie de solicitudes de funciones enviadas por los usuarios durante este período. Este proceso iterativo destaca el compromiso del proyecto de construir una herramienta que sirva a las necesidades y deseos específicos de su base de usuarios en lugar de a los accionistas corporativos.

El desarrollador continúa invitando a un mayor compromiso por parte del público. Se buscan activamente ideas, críticas y reportes de errores para mejorar la estabilidad y el conjunto de funciones de la plataforma. Este ciclo de desarrollo abierto es característico de los proyectos de código abierto, donde la comunidad juega un papel vital en la evolución del software. Al aprovechar plataformas como Reddit y Hacker News para recibir comentarios, el proyecto mantiene una trayectoria de desarrollo transparente y receptiva.

Hojas de Ruta Futuras y Desafíos 🚀

El desafío principal que enfrenta nilch es la transición del uso de la API de búsqueda de Brave a un índice propio. Construir un índice de búsqueda es una tarea que requiere muchos recursos y necesita una capacidad de servidor e infraestructura de rastreo significativas. El desarrollador ha declarado que esta transición está condicionada a alcanzar una "posición financiera en la que sea posible". Esto sugiere que la viabilidad a largo plazo del proyecto depende en gran medida del éxito de su modelo de financiación basado en donaciones. Sin un apoyo financiero sustancial, el proyecto podría permanecer dependiente de APIs de terceros.

Sin embargo, la visión de un motor de búsqueda totalmente independiente y de código abierto sigue siendo el objetivo final. La creación de un algoritmo de clasificación de código abierto podría ofrecer una transparencia que falta en los principales motores de búsqueda comerciales, donde los criterios de clasificación suelen ser opacos. Si tiene éxito, nilch podría representar un paso significativo hacia un ecosistema de búsqueda web más descentralizado y transparente. El éxito del proyecto probablemente dependerá de su capacidad para mantener la privacidad y relevancia de los usuarios mientras asegura los recursos necesarios para la expansión de la infraestructura.